Parameter List
|
The navbox uses lowercase parameter names, as shown in the box (at right). The mandatory name and title will create a one-line box if other parameters are omitted.
Notice "group1" (etc.) is optional, as are sections named "above/below".
The basic and most common parameters are as follows (see below for the full list):
name –
the name of the template.title –
text in the title bar, such as: ].listclass –
a CSS class for the list cells, usuallyhlist
for horizontal lists. Alternatively, use bodyclass for the whole box.state –
controls when a navbox is expanded or collapsed.
titlestyle –
a CSS style for the title-bar, such as:background: gray;
groupstyle –
a CSS style for the group-cells, such as:background: #eee;
above –
text to appear above the group/list section (could be a list of overall wikilinks).
image –
an optional right-side image, coded as the whole image. Typically it is purely decorative, so it should be coded as]
.imageleft –
an optional left-side image (code the same as the "image" parameter).
groupn –
the left-side text before list-n (if group-n omitted, list-n starts at left of box).listn –
text listing wikilinks using a wikilist format.below –
optional text to appear below the group/list section.
